This article focuses on enhancing the understanding and awareness of MSME in the Banyumas region about the critical importance of copyright protection. Additionally, it provides assistance in the copyright registration process to improve the competitiveness of their products. A key challenge for MSME business owners in Banyumas is the lack of intellectual property protection, which makes their innovative products vulnerable to imitation and misuse, diminishing their incentive to innovate further. The methodology adopted for this study includes data collection through observation and document analysis. The findings reveal that the program effectively enhanced the knowledge of MSME business owners regarding copyright protection and the associated registration process. Moreover, the mentoring process encouraged greater participation by MSME business owners in using copyright as a tool for product protection. This initiative not only helps safeguard their intellectual property but also has a positive impact on increasing sales and product competitiveness in the marketplace.
